What happens after arrest?

0

When a person is arrested, a bond amount will normally be set which will be designed to assure that the arrestee will appear in court. Certain offenses may not be bondable depending on the circumstances. Also, if the person arrested is on probation or has multiple warrants pending, he/she may not be given a bond. If a person does not receive a bond when arrested, a lawyer can petition for a bond hearing in order to request a bond. If the bond a person receives is too much for the person to pay, a lawyer can petition for a bond-reduction hearing in order to request that the bond amount be lowered.
